Transaction 59529586bbb31b2e303877806e588ab0b43e209c4345adcafdf8465f623bb54b
1 Input
1 Output
-
59529586bbb31b2e303877806e588ab0b43e209c4345adcafdf8465f623bb54b:0
- value
- 1610895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ece79b98c6f84ac70a081a792633f95971a38334 OP_EQUAL
- address
- 3PHerD1GJLWDzrfXK7QaFPB4vJ8HttWwZJ